# Flaglight Rollouts — Approvals

Quick version for on-call: any rollout touching more than 5% of traffic needs an approval in Flaglight before the ramp continues. Kill switches don't need approval — just flip them and note it in the incident channel. Scheduled ramps pause automatically if error budget burns hot. If you're stuck at 2 a.m. with a pending approval, there's one person authorized to override, and that's the approver below.

account owner for tagep-bafof: Norael Gilax Juleth

# Build Provenance: Per-Tenant Rate Quotas

Welcome aboard! Quota configs for each tenant on Lumengate are baked into the build at release time, so you can always trace which quota set a deployment carries. If a tenant complains about throttling, check the provenance record first rather than the live config. Every provenance page ends with the trace token shown here.

session token of kagup-hahaf = htk3_2b8

**Q: Why did a customer's cake order get rejected at 2:05 p.m.?**

Short answer: the cutoff. Crumbleton Bakehouse stops accepting next-day custom orders at 2:00 p.m. sharp, because the overnight prep team plans batches right after. The system enforces this automatically, so there's no override button in the agent console — don't promise one! If the customer insists it's urgent, follow the escalation path for the duty baker, which is explained on the internal page below.

dashboard of yahaf-kawep = https://grafana.nelvrocorp.internal/spaces/projects/spaces/364313bfe15e